MCJ and Cool G were a four time Juno Award–nominated Canadian hip hop duo from Halifax, Nova Scotia.{{cite book|last1=Chamberland|first1=Roger|last2=Lacasse|first2=Serge|last3=Roy |first3=Patrick|title=Groove: enquête sur les phénomènes musicaux contemporains : mélanges à la mémoire de Roger Chamberland|url=https://books.google.com/books?id=VmfFmT68M3wC&pg=PA4|accessdate=4 September 2012|year=2006|publisher=Presses Université Laval|language=French|isbn=9782763783055|page=4}} The duo were James McQuaid (MCJ), originally part of the Halifax hip hop group New Beginning, and Richard Gray (Cool G).{{cite web |url=http://www.exclaim.ca/articles/multiarticlesub.aspx?csid1=4&csid2=779&fid1=1014 |title=Halifax Hip-hop Anticipates the Big Bang |last=Quinlan |first=Thomas |date=2000-05-01 |work=Exclaim! |accessdate=2008-10-08 |archivedate=2012-08-13 |archiveurl=https://web.archive.org/web/20120813181245/http://www.exclaim.ca/articles/multiarticlesub.aspx?csid1=4&csid2=779&fid1=1014 |url-status=dead }} MCJ was the rapper and Cool G mostly sang the choruses. Their sound was new jack swing which was popular at the time.

History
MCJ and Cool G grew up in Halifax, Nova Scotia.[https://newspaperarchive.com/medicine-hat-news-nov-17-1990-p-25/?tag=mcj+cool+g&rtserp=tags/?pep=mcj-cool-g&pr=30/ "Halifax inspires Canadian rappers By Ingrid Abramovitch."]. Medicine Hat News, via Newspaper Archives. November 17, 1990 - Page 25 They relocated together to Montreal in 1988 with plans to enter the music business.{{cite encyclopedia|url=http://jam.canoe.ca/Music/Pop_Encyclopedia/M/MCJ_And_CoolG.html |archive-url=https://archive.today/20130115073107/http://jam.canoe.ca/Music/Pop_Encyclopedia/M/MCJ_And_CoolG.html |url-status=usurped |archive-date=January 15, 2013 |title=MCJ And CoolG |encyclopedia=Canadian Pop Encyclopedia |publisher=Canoe Inc. |access-date=2008-10-02 }} In 1989, they signed to Capitol Records in Canada, becoming the first Canadian rap group to be signed to a major label.
In 1990, they released their debut album So Listen which featured the singles "So Listen" and "Smooth as Silk" which were typical of their rhythm and blues influenced style.{{cite encyclopedia |url=http://www.thecanadianencyclopedia.ca/en/article/rap-emc/ |title=Rap |last=Caudeiron |first=Daniel |encyclopedia=Encyclopedia of Music in Canada |publisher=Historica Foundation of Canada |accessdate=2008-10-02 |archivedate=2010-12-02 |archiveurl=https://web.archive.org/web/20101202093601/http://www.thecanadianencyclopedia.com/index.cfm?PgNm=TCE&Params=U1ARTU0002924 |url-status=live }}{{cite book|last=Mitchell|first=Tony|title=Global Noise: Rap and Hip-hop Outside the USA|publisher=Wesleyan University Press|year=2001|pages=310|isbn=978-0-8195-6502-0 |url=https://books.google.com/books?id=itcAedBA5CIC&dq=%22MCJ+and+Cool+G%22&pg=PA310|accessdate=2008-10-02}}
MCJ and Cool G have been nominated for four Juno Awards. In 1991, they were nominated for Best R&B/Soul Recording with So Listen, Rap Recording of the Year with So Listen, and Single of the Year with "So Listen". In 1994, they were nominated for Best R&B/Soul Recording with Love Me Right.{{cite web|url=http://junoawards.ca/awards/?from-year=1994&to-year=1994&nomination-category=&wins-only=no&artist=MCJ+%26+Cool+G |title=Awards|work=The JUNO Awards|archiveurl=https://web.archive.org/web/20170810092021/http://junoawards.ca/awards/?from-year=1994&to-year=1994&nomination-category=&wins-only=no&artist=MCJ+%26+Cool+G|url-status=live |archivedate=10 August 2017}}
The African Nova Scotian Music Association awarded them the Music Pioneer Award in 2007.{{cite web|url=http://www.ansma.com/gallery-ansmaawards2007.html |title=ANSMA Award Winners 2007 |work=ANSMA web site |publisher=African Nova Scotia Music Association |accessdate=2008-10-08 |archivedate=2008-12-13 |archiveurl=https://archive.today/20081213203422/http://www.ansma.com/gallery-ansmaawards2007.html |url-status=dead }}
